"A handsome and spacious Victorian semi-detached house with a principally south-west facing garden and off road parking. The house is beautifully appointed and retains all of the features associated with a building of this period with well-proportioned rooms, high ceilings and large sash windows creating a light and airy feel throughout. The generous living accommodation includes a sitting room with a central fireplace as well as a separate dining room with a solid fuel Rayburn opening to the kitchen. The kitchen is fitted with a full range of cabinets with a gas hob, oven and space for a dishwasher. The house has been carefully extended and the kitchen opens into a very useful utility area. There are three bedrooms and a cloakroom to the first floor and a lovely bathroom suite (to the ground floor) with a roll top bath, shower cubicle and travertine flooring. Of note, the loft area has been partially converted to create a photography dark room and is accessed via a retractable loft ladder. In addition, there is a very attractive garden accessed through a stable door, together with a bespoke detached studio outbuilding and off road parking for two vehicles.

Situation
The house stands just off Tower Street about one mile to the south west of the High Street between The Butts green and the High Street. Much of the appeal of the popular market town of Alton is its location amidst fine Hampshire countryside between the regional centres of Guildford, Farnham and Basingstoke. The historic market town of Alton has a good range of high street shops, senior schools, further educational college, Alton School, sports centre, two outlying golf courses and mainline railway station to London Waterloo. The A31 provides a link to the A3 and M3 providing a route to London, the south west and beyond.

Outside
The garden is principally to the rear and has been landscaped to take full advantage of the principally south-west aspect with an outdoor oakwood seating area and wood fired 'pizza' oven. The garden is well stocked with a variety of flowering plants and shrubs which together with several young and mature tress provides a good degree of seclusion. Within the garden there is a detached studio with power, water and drainage connected. This is a very versatile bespoke outbuilding that could be utilised for home working or as studio / hobby area. There is also an area of garden to the front with a variety of climbing plants. To the rear of the garden, a gate provides access to a screened area providing off road parking for two vehicles."
